The Controller protects assets by establishing, monitoring, and enforcing internal controls. This role is primarily responsible for leading the accounting of the company and closely monitoring the company’s financial health. This role will also help facilitate operations, and operational platforms and systems.

Job Duties & Responsibilities
The Controller manages the overall financials of the organization. These responsibilities include:
- Maintain, manage and analyze financial statements
- Set, create and implement budgets
- Facilitate yearend review and audit engagements with external accounting firm
- Process and maintain payroll, benefits and retirement plan
- Administer company payables and receivables
- Maintain internal safeguards for revenue receipts and costs
- Implement consistent accounting policies, practices, and procedures
- Develop and enforce internal controls to maximize protection of company assets, policies, procedures and workflows
- Communicate complex financial data with other team members as required
- General bookkeeping duties including record maintenance and data entry
- Implement and administer accounting and finance platforms
- Implement, administer and aid the in facilitation of operation platforms and systems
- Aid in the facilitation of company operations
